Question: My baby loves ketchup! How do I get the stains out?

To start, use a combination solvent like Shout and let the stained clothing sit for 15 minutes; then rinse with cool water.
Sometimes, you'll find that a little bit of the stain remains. If that's the case, fill an eyedropper with a small amount of diluted vinegar or ammonia - whichever you have on hand.
Finish it off with a regular wash cycle.
